Hyundai Car Key Replacement: What Makes Modern Keys Different

Not every Hyundai key is the same, and that matters for pricing, programming time, and what equipment a locksmith needs to bring. Early-2000s Hyundai models used basic transponder keys — a chip embedded in the plastic head that communicates a unique code to the immobilizer before the engine will start. A standard cut key without the matching chip will turn the ignition barrel but will not start the vehicle. Mid-generation models introduced remote head keys and separate key fobs that combine the mechanical blade with buttons for lock, unlock, panic, and sometimes remote start. The newest Hyundai models — including recent Tucson, Kona, and Elantra HEV trims — use proximity smart keys that allow push-button start as long as the fob is inside the cabin. Each of these key types requires a different programming process, and getting it wrong can lock the immobilizer. Our technicians identify the exact key type for your VIN before cutting or programming anything.

On-Site Key Programming: Transponders, Fobs, and Smart Keys

One of the most common questions we hear is: 'Can a locksmith reprogram my key fob?' The answer, in most cases, is yes — provided the locksmith has the right automotive programming equipment for your vehicle's make and year. Mike Locksmiths invests in professional-grade key programming tools that cover the full Hyundai lineup. For transponder keys, the programming process writes your vehicle's unique immobilizer code to the new key's chip. For smart keys, it involves a more involved pairing sequence between the fob and the vehicle's Body Control Module. We handle both on-site, at your location, without requiring you to transport the vehicle anywhere.

Our mobile Hyundai car key replacement service covers the full spectrum of Hyundai key hardware: single-chip transponder keys for older Accent and Elantra models, remote head keys for Sonata and Santa Fe generations from the mid-2000s onward, flip keys, proximity smart keys for current Tucson, Kona, and Ioniq trims, and replacement fob shells when only the housing is damaged. If you have lost every key to the vehicle, we can perform an all-keys-lost procedure that re-registers the immobilizer with a freshly programmed key — a service that dealerships sometimes quote with significant lead times due to parts ordering. Palm Valley and the surrounding Ponte Vedra corridor attract a mix of newer construction and older coastal homes — many of which still have original mortise lock hardware in exterior doors. A mortise lock is a heavy-duty lock body that fits inside a routed pocket in the door edge, offering significantly more resistance to forced entry than a standard cylindrical lock. Our technicians service, repair, and replace mortise lock units for both residential and commercial clients, and we stock compatible replacement cylinders and hardware for the most common mortise lock profiles found in St. Johns County properties. What is a locksmith call-out fee, and do you charge one?

A call-out fee — sometimes called a service call or dispatch fee — is a base charge that covers the cost of sending a technician to your location, separate from the labor and parts for the actual service. Whether and how that fee is structured varies by provider.
